This is a written pattern for crocheted necklace “Roses in bloom”. It’s quite easy to follow it. It contains photos and diagram. But you don’t have to be able to read diagrams, it’s also written in written form.
You will suffice with one skein of yarn.
I used some beads to the center of roses and followers, so if you’d like too, prepare some beads. I also used a liquid starch for the lace motif, but it isn’t necessary.
